Lead the Ant Gameplay

How to Play Lead the Ant

The gameplay is straightforward, and here's what you need to do:
  • Use your mouse to draw a path for the ant to follow.
  • Guide the ant to the treats while avoiding obstacles.
  • Collect as much food as possible to earn points.
  • As you progress through levels, new challenges and obstacles will be introduced.
The game is available as a browser game, so you can play it directly in your browser without any downloads.
